Miracle Balm is a multi-purpose beauty balm is specially designed to immediately hydrate sensitive, irritated skin, while addressing and soothing the multiple sources of aggression and stress. With an endless number of uses such as conditioning lips, hydrating skin, illuminating your complexion, reducing redness and taking the itch and burn out of bug bites and waxes, this innovative formula can be used from head-to-toe to immediately relieve, hydrate and visibly improve distressed skin.
Formulated with Manuka honey, a topical aid native to New Zealand that has specific properties used to fight infection and speed the healing process, Tamanu Oil, an eco-certified ingredient found in the French Polynesian Islands, traditionally used for its wound healing and anti-inflammatory properties and Organic Palm, Monoi and Moringa butters, which add excellent hydration properties to help soothe dry skin after exposure to sun and other hash elements, Miracle Balm is the ultimate skin soothing solution for the face and body.
Miracle Balm comes in a small tube. I worried that I would use up the entire tube in just a matter of days. That is not the case because a little bit goes a long way.
When the Miracle Balm was received I had a red, dry, scaly patch on my left wrist. I’m not really sure what it was from. It could have been from the dry air or simply because I wash my hands A LOT throughout the day.
I have tried several lotions rubbed on that red area but nothing seemed to help. So I gave Miracle Balm a shot. I just used a little squirt of the product and rubbed it in. Even after the first use I noticed a difference right away. The Miracle Balm seemed to soften the spot and it wasn’t so rough and scaly.
After two days of apply the Miracle Balm a few times per day there was a huge difference in the area on my wrist. The dry flaky skin was gone, it had reduced in size and it was soft, not hard and bumpy.

It does have a slight smell to it, but the smell goes away fairly quickly.
You can use this on your face too. You can apply it to your lips or any where that you need moisturizer.
I had a really bad case of the sniffles and the area around my nose was getting red and raw from contant blowing my nose with the tissues. I rubbed a little Miracle Balm on the red, sore areas and got instant relief. It also helped the areas to heal quickly.
You can use this on cracked skin – like your heels. Just be sure to make sure it’s fully absorbed before walking around on the floor. It can be slippery until it is fully absorbed.
Miracle Balm can be applied to your skin after shaving to reduce the irritation.
Miracle Balm can help sooth, heal and protect your body from your face to your toes.
The balm retails for $36. It’s a small tube, but, you only need a little bit (a little goes a long way). It’s available at Kohls.com and other retail locations. It’s also available on the brand’s website, www.MiracleSkinTransformer.com.
